Winner: Trustees' Watercolour Prize 2013

Xiuying Chen Central Railway Station, Sydney

watercolour

200 x 400 cm

Central Railway Station, Sydney expresses my deeply felt encounter with Sydney’s sights and sounds, and its wonderfully diverse, harmonious melting pot of humanity, since arriving in Australia as a migrant artist from Hubei Province, China.

The work, which merges traditional and contemporary perspectives and practices, displays the versatility of the art of Chinese brush painting. As one of the oldest art forms in the world, Chinese brush painting is practised globally and is alive and well in Australia, evolving as an integral part of Australia’s multicultural art milieu.

This artwork is a cross-cultural creation, drawing on my Chinese cultural roots to interpret and share the discoveries I have made in the country I now call home.

- Xiuying Chen
